Trae - An AI-powered integrated development environment (IDE) by ByteDance designed to enhance coding efficiency.
## Trae Overview and Developer
Trae is an AI-powered integrated development environment (IDE) developed by ByteDance. It is designed to enhance coding efficiency and streamline software development by integrating advanced AI models like Claude 3.7 Sonnet and GPT-4o. Trae provides features such as intelligent code completion, conversational development, and multimodal code generation from design diagrams or error screenshots.
## AI Models in Trae
Trae integrates two major AI models: Claude 3.7 Sonnet and GPT-4o. These models enable intelligent code completion, conversational development, and multimodal capabilities, such as generating code from uploaded design diagrams or error screenshots.
## Key Features of Trae
Trae offers the following key features:
- **AI-Powered Code Completion**: Predicts and completes code segments to enhance efficiency.
- **Conversational Development**: Allows dynamic collaboration between developers and AI.
- **Free and Open Access**: No usage restrictions, making it accessible to all developers.
- **Configuration Import**: Supports importing settings from VS Code/Cursor to retain user preferences.
- **Localized Features for Chinese Developers**: Includes Webview preview, beautified terminal error display, and one-click analysis and repair.
- **Multimodal Code Generation**: Generates code from design diagrams, error screenshots, or hand-drawn sketches.
## Trae's Localized Features for Chinese Developers
Trae includes localized features tailored for Chinese developers, such as:
- Built-in Webview preview function for web development.
- Beautified display of terminal error messages for better readability.
- One-click analysis and repair for quick debugging.
These features enhance usability and cater to the specific needs of the Chinese developer community.
## Getting Started with Trae
Developers can use Trae by following these steps:
1. Visit the official website at [https://www.trae.ai/](https://www.trae.ai/).
2. Download and install the program on their device.
3. Launch the program and select the preferred interface language (English or Simplified Chinese).
4. Register and log in using an email or social media account.
5. Begin using features like intelligent code generation, optimization, and conversational programming assistance.
## Trae's Accessibility and Cost
Yes, Trae is completely free to use with no usage restrictions. Developers can access all built-in AI models and features without any cost barriers.
## Trae's Platform Compatibility
As of March 2025, Trae is available for macOS, with a Windows version in development. The tool also supports importing configurations from VS Code/Cursor, ensuring compatibility with existing workflows.
## Trae's Multimodal Code Generation
Trae's multimodal capabilities allow developers to generate code directly from uploaded design diagrams, error screenshots, or hand-drawn sketches. This feature leverages AI to interpret visual inputs and produce corresponding code, streamlining the development process.
## Trae Resources and Documentation
Developers can find more information about Trae on its official website ([https://www.trae.ai/home](https://www.trae.ai/home)), which includes documentation, download links, and support for both English and Simplified Chinese interfaces. Additional insights are available in articles from sources like InfoQ, Medium, and Pandaily.
### Citation sources:
- [Trae](https://www.trae.ai/home) - Official URL
Updated: 2025-04-01